在数字资产的管理与交易过程中,安全性是用户最为关心的话题之一。尤其是在使用像TP钱包这样的区块链钱包时,理解其运作机制,对保障资产安全至关重要。最近,有用户提出了一个非常实际的TP钱包资金池移出为啥需要签名?这一问题不仅关乎用户的交易体验,更涉及到区块链技术的基本原理与安全性设计。接下来,我们将对此进行深入探讨。
TP钱包是一种流行的数字货币钱包,支持多种主流加密货币的存储和交易,为用户提供便捷的数字资产管理方式。资金池,顾名思义,是一种用于集中管理一定量数字资产的机制,通常用于支持去中心化金融(DeFi)项目的流动性需求。TP钱包中的资金池允许用户存入和提取资产,以进行流动性提供、收益挖矿等操作。
在TP钱包中,资金池的创建与管理需要遵循一套严格的规范,而移出资金池则涉及到用户的私钥及数字签名等核心安全属性。只有通过有效的签名流程,才能确保移出操作的合法性与安全性。
数字签名是一种用于验证信息完整性和身份密钥的技术。在区块链中,每次交易或状态变更都必须经过签名,这不仅是对用户意图的确认,也是保证系统安全的重要手段。数字签名的生成过程涉及到用户的私钥。这一过程可以理解为:用户用私钥对交易进行加密,而公众密钥则作为验证工具,任何人都可以通过公众密钥检查该签名的真实性。
这种机制的背后,是数学算法的强大支持,使得即使是微小的变动也会导致生成完全不同的签名。此外,只有持有相应私钥的用户才能对资产进行操作,确保了资产管理的安全性。
在TP钱包中,用户从资金池中移出资产往往与一笔交易相联系,而这笔交易在执行之前必须得到用户的确认。签名的必要性体现在以下几个方面:
1. **身份验证**:当用户希望将资金从池中提取时,TP钱包需要确认该请求是否确实来源于资产的合法持有者。通过数字签名,可以有效防止未经授权的资产转移,保障用户的资金安全。 2. **交易记录透明性**:数字签名还为每一笔交易提供了可追溯性,使得交易过程透明且易于审核。在区块链中,所有的交易都被记录并对外公开,一旦签名后,任何人都可以查看到资产移动的证据。 3. **防止双重花费**:在去中心化环境中,防止用户将同一资产重复用于不同的交易是至关重要的。数字签名机制确保了每笔转移都被精准记录,维护了整个网络的完整性。 4. **确保资金安全**:通过强制要求签名,TP钱包能够确保即使用户的设备被攻击,攻击者也无法轻易进行资金移出,只有合法用户才可进行交易,提升了系统的安全性能。 5. **合约执行**:在许多DeFi协议中,资金池的运作依赖于智能合约,而这些合约通常要求在特定条件下执行相关操作。签名用以触发合约的执行,从而影响资金的流动。实现数字签名的过程实际上涉及到多个步骤,以下是一般流程的详细分析:
1. **生成密钥对**:用户首先需要生成一对密钥,包括私钥与公钥。私钥由用户自己管理,而公钥则可以公开给任何需要验证其身份的人。 2. **提交交易请求**:当用户想要从资金池中移出资金时,提交一个交易请求,并附上将要签名的数据。 3. **运用私钥进行签名**:用户将交易请求内容与私钥结合,生成唯一的数字签名。这个过程通常是通过密码学算法来完成的。 4. **发布交易**:数字签名连同交易请求一同发布到区块链网络。网络中的矿工或验证节点会对这一请求进行处理。 5. **验证签名**:其他人(如矿工)可以利用该用户的公钥来验证签名的有效性,确保证该请求是由私钥持有者发出的。在TP钱包中,资金池的移出之所以需要签名,不仅是出于交易安全与身份验证的需求,同时也是区块链技术本身的一部分。随着去中心化金融(DeFi)逐渐成为主流,了解这些安全机制将有助于用户更好地管理自己的数字资产。签名作为保障用户资金安全的基础手段,确保了移动资产时的合法性与透明性。对于广大用户而言,增强对这些机制的认识,有助于在今天的加密货币时代,保护自己的投资,实现资产的自由流动。
数字签名的生成过程可以通过以下几个步骤来完成:
1. **理解密钥对**:首先,需要生成一对密钥,包含私钥与公钥。通常可以采用加密库(如OpenSSL)来创建这一对密钥。私钥应由用户妥善保存,任何人都不可泄露。而公钥则可以与其他人共享,以供身份验证之用。
2. **准备要签名的数据**:用户准备需要签名的消息或交易内容。这个内容可以是相关的数字资产转移的详细信息,例如发送方、接收方以及转移金额等。
3. **应用哈希函数**:将签名的数据通过哈希函数进行处理,生成一个定长的哈希值。这个哈希值是对原始数据的唯一代表,即使数据有微小变动,得到的哈希值也会完全不同。
4. **利用私钥进行签名**:通过加密算法将该哈希值与私钥结合,生成最终的数字签名。常用的签名算法有RSA、DSA、ECDSA等,这些算法确保签名的唯一性与安全性。
5. **完成签名过程**:将生成的签名附加在交易请求中,之后即可发布到区块链流程中。这一过程通常通过TP钱包的界面来完成,用户无需了解底层的复杂算法。
保障私钥安全是维护区块链资产安全的核心。以下是一些保护私钥的有效方法:
1. **使用硬件钱包**:硬件钱包是一种专用设备,能够提供较高安全性,私钥永远不被暴露于互联网。它们通常采用专利的安全芯片,确保了私钥的安全存储。
2. **保持离线存储**:用户可以选择将私钥与助记词记录在纸面上,保存在安全的地方,如保险箱。离线存储能有效避免网络攻击与木马病毒的威胁。
3. **定期备份**:定期备份私钥与助记词,应当多次复制并分别存放,避免因设备遗失或损毁造成不可逆的损失。
4. **启用多重签名**:如果用户管理大量资产,可以设置多重签名机制。即转账操作需要多个私钥的签名,使得单个私钥被攻击也不会导致资产损失。
5. **谨慎使用在线钱包**:如果选择使用在线钱包,务必要选择信誉良好的品牌,并启用双重验证等安全措施,以减少被盗风险。
TP钱包在交易过程中,资产的保管和移出通常通过智能合约来实现,具体流程如下:
1. **锁仓资产**:当用户将资金存入TP钱包的资金池中,相关资产会被智能合约锁定,钱包中的空投资产和用户的可用资产会被分开管理,确保交易的安全与流动性。
2. **状态变化记录**:每一次资产的转移与状态变化均被记录在区块链上,这些记录是不可篡改的,形成一个透明且安全的资产管理流程。
3. **即时交易确认**:当用户提出移出请求,投资协议会通过签名确认交易,此时资产的状态会即刻更新,确保投资者可以迅速提取流动性。
4. **实时风险监控**:TP钱包通常配备实时监控系统,在用户资金池中动态分析风险,确保资产在流动性需求以及市场波动中得到合理调度。
5. **多层安全验证**:为了增强交易过程的安全性,TP钱包会采用多重确认机制,只有在满足一定条件下并经过多方验证后,才允许资产流出,提高资产的安全性与完整性。
去中心化金融(DeFi)是相较于传统金融体系的一种全新金融生态,主要利用区块链技术对金融服务进行重塑,以下是DeFi的几个关键要点:
1. **无须信任**:DeFi允许用户通过智能合约直接对接,无需中介操作,避免因融资机构带来的信任问题,确保交易的去中心化特性。
2. **开放访问**:由于不依赖于传统金融系统,任何人只需拥有互联网接入即可参与DeFi项目,降低了用户参与门槛,有助于形成对金融服务的更广泛普及。
3. **跨链互操作**:DeFi协议之间的无缝互操作性意味着用户可以在不同的区块链网络中进行高效的资产转移与使用,提高了资金的灵活性与流动性。
4. **激励机制**:许多DeFi项目通过发行代币、流动性挖矿等方式激励用户参与,鼓励更多用户加入,形成积极参与的生态循环。
5. **风险与挑战**:尽管去中心化金融为用户提供了更多的选择与灵活性,但随之而来的合约漏洞、市场波动等风险也提示用户保持警惕,并学会合理评估参与项目的风险。整体来看,DeFi正通过区块链技术的推动,重塑当前金融生态。
随着区块链与数字资产领域的持续发展,TP钱包未来的发展趋势将主要体现在以下几个方面:
1. **增强用户体验**:TP钱包将在用户界面与交互设计方面持续,让新手用户也能快速上手。简化的流程、友好的指引以及更为直观的数据展示都将成为关注焦点。
2. **跨链资产支持**:未来TP钱包将支持更多不同链上的数字资产,用户能够更便捷地进行跨链交易与管理,提升整体交易体验,增强资产的流动性。
3. **安全性加强**:TP钱包也会在用户安全保障方面引入更多技术手段,如多重签名、硬件钱包连接等,提高用户资产的安全性,并不断提升系统抗攻击能力。
4. **去中心化服务**:逐渐向去中心化发展,提供更多DeFi功能,允许用户通过质押、借贷等方式在钱包内直接获取收益,形成一个完整的金融体系。
5. **教育与社区建设**:TP钱包将加强用户教育,帮助用户理解区块链金融的基本知识,建立稳定且活跃的社区;通过不断互动提升用户参与度,促进产品与功能的改进。
综上所述,TP钱包在资金池移出之所以需要签名,是区块链资产安全的重要组成部分。随着数字货币的发展,用户更应了解这些机制,保障自己的资产安全,同时也要关注未来技术与市场的变化,以应对不断变化的数字金融环境。
leave a reply